In accordance with the measure Organise an institutional ceremony to commemorate the International Women’s Day, which shall include an acknowledgement to a person, a department, or a centre within the UAB framework what stands out for its defence of women’s rights, from the Action Plan for Equality between women and men, the Universitat Autònoma de Barcelona holds annually a ceremony for the International Women’s Day around 8 March. The Observatory for Equality is responsible for the organisation and appointing the honouree.
This measure is especially relevant as it is the first time that the UAB celebrates the 8th of March on an institutional level, and it is one of the essential actions of the axis of visibility and awareness. In the first editions, a part of the event's content was focused on the presentation of data describing the situation of women at the UAB, at a time when most of the community considered that the university was a space free from inequalities and discrimination. There is the presentation of data that shows the existence of an unequal distribution of the tasks women and men carry out, which affects the three groups. This presentation also includes the explanation of the actions and measures that are being politically carried out by the University to correct this situation of inequality. The ceremony also includes the recognition event for a woman, entity or individual that has been honoured for contributions to the defence and fight for women's rights. For the first time, gender research developed in the UAB is rewarded, recognised and made visible.
The content of the event has been changing throughout the different editions, and according to the political lines of the different governing teams and the directors of the Observatory. In addition, the designs of the posters in commemoration of Women's International Day reflect the political lines of each moment. It is pointed out that, since 2013, and especially after 2016, the poster is not only a tool to announce an event, but also a means to raise awareness.

Recognition to Dr. Laura Duarte Campderrós, responsible specialist of the Observatory for Equality of the Universitat Autònoma de Barcelona.
After the award ceremony, a roundtable was held with the previous directors of the Observatory for Equality at the UAB: María Jesús Izquierdo Benito, Carolina Gala Durán, Montserrat Rifà Valls and Joana Gallego Ayala, who reflected on their work over the last 15 years. Lluís Ferrer Caubet, former rector of the UAB, was the moderator. The Vice-rector of Students and Employability Sara Moreno Colom and the Director of the Observatory for Equality Maria Prats Ferret also participated.

Recognition to Dr. Maria Jesús Espuny Tomás, professor emeritus of the Department of Public Law and Historical-Legal Sciences and Director of the Center for Research Studies Women and Rights (CEDD).
At the ceremony, the Dean of the Faculty of Law, Esther Zapater, described the professional and personal career of Professor Espuny, and after the award ceremony, the conference Invisible Discrimination in the workplace of men and women was given by Professor Amparo Ballester, Professor of Labour and Social Security Law at the University of Valencia.
Finally, the Vice-rector of Students and Employability Sara Moreno Colom and the Director of the Observatory for Equality Maria Prats Ferret also made speeches.
